John Posey and host Gordon Elliot fish with Lamiglas Ti2000 titanium rods; Columbia River, Ore.

Lamiglas of Woodland, Washington, has been outfitting some of the most successful sports fisherman in America. From high-tech titanium to space age graphite, we're out to see if success or failure depends on the rod or fisherman.

  • Though graphite is the material of choice for most anglers, Lamiglas still makes fiberglass rods.
  • Fiberglass poles cost a little less and are more flexible than graphite, but they're heavier and not as sensitive.
  • Prices:
    • Lamiglas titanium tube salmon and steelhead rods: $480
    • Lamiglas Certified Pro graphite steelhead rods: $240-280
    • Certified Pro fiberglass rods: $210
    • The Ti2000 titanium rod, engineered for river use: $480
